100 New EV Chargers Coming to Quebec and New Brunswick
The government of Canada has announced it will invest $5 million to bring 100 new electric vehicle (EV) chargers to the provinces of Quebec and New Brunswick, part of the country’s goal to build a nationwide network of EV chargers. Montreal-based Earth Day Canada will build and locate EV chargers at 50 IGA grocery stores […]

China EV Sales October 2020: Tesla Model 3 Takes Second Spot
Electric vehicles (EVs) are on the rise throughout the world, and doubly so in what is the world’s biggest vehicle market. In China, October EV sales were up 120% year-over-year (YoY), making up 82% of all plugin vehicle sales, according to EV Sales Blogspot. While battery electric vehicles were up a total of 128% year-over-year […]
